Inch High Private Eye (The Complete Series) (DVD) "Men"Able to spy on criminals from inside a matchbox, disguise himself as an earring, he's Inch High Private Eye, the most miniature Bogart to ever bag a bad guy. Unfortunately, Inch's brain is also tiny. With a penchant for doing things the hard way, he fumbles, bungles and botches every operation.
